Mechanisms of Activity



Just how does cold laser therapy in fact work to create its therapeutic impacts on organic tissues?

Cold laser therapy, also referred to as low-level laser therapy (LLLT), operates via a procedure referred to as photobiomodulation. When the cold laser is applied to the skin, the light power penetrates the tissues and is absorbed by chromophores within the cells.

These chromophores, such as cytochrome c oxidase in the mitochondria, are then boosted by the light power, resulting in a cascade of biological responses. One essential mechanism of activity is the enhancement of mobile metabolic rate.

The soaked up light energy raises ATP production in the mitochondria, which is vital for mobile feature and repair service. Furthermore, cold laser treatment helps to lower inflammation by preventing inflammatory moderators and advertising the launch of anti-inflammatory cytokines.

This anti-inflammatory effect adds to discomfort alleviation and cells recovery.
